Why Portland?

So over the last few days as we have met different people and talked about our trip one common question has been why Portland?  And people are a little taken aback by the answer because there is nothing to do in Portland.

It is not strictly true that there is nothing to do in Portland but we are definitely looking forward to a bit of downtime from sightseeing and having a chilled out day in Portland.

We find a local coffee shop for breakfast and enjoy our best tea in the USA so far and some lovely homemade breakfast cinnamon buns, before having a mooch round town.  First up is a bit of winter clothes shopping as we have sent home all of our summer clothes and it is currently only 4degC in Portland.  And Portland is a great place for shopping as the state of Oregon is tax free!

As we have been walking round town we have noticed loads and loads of green cycle lanes as Portland is a very cycle friendly city.  We even see a couple of Bromptons flying about, making Mr M a little homesick.

Soon its lunchtime and we find lovely Deli for some sandwiches and then straight back out for our highlight of Portland - Powells Books.  

Powells is the most amazing bookshop as its the worlds largest independent bookshop with over 4 millions books.  We grab one of the shop maps (to stop us getting lost!) and then spend the rest of the afternoon in the bookshop.

Eventually we decide to leave the bookshop and head back to the hotel and freshen up before dinner.  We found a lovely restaurant last night which served delicious comfort home cooking and we loved it so much that we have decided to com back again tonight. 

Although there isn't much to do in Portland we have had a great day.
